On 4/18/2024 Licensing Program Analysts (LPAs) Tobola and Matialu conducted an unannounced Annual Required – 1 yr inspection for this facility and met with Program Manager, Orlanditto Ordanez. Licensee, Cynthia Dinglasan was contacted later in the visit. The facility currently provides care for 45 clients, 40 of which were at the facility at the time of visit. The facility is currently conducting full in-person service program with transportation contracted with R&D Services.

LPA continued with a tour of the facility with Director; facility was found to be clean and at a comfortable temperature with all exits free from obstruction. 4 out of 4 fire extinguishers within the facility were found to be last charged April 16, 2024. Smoke and carbon monoxide detectors located in main common areas are interconnected. LPA was informed that an outside agency had conducted a fire inspection in October 2023 and had inspected safety devices including sprinkler system, alarms smoke and carbon monoxide detectors. Program Director to provide LPA with a copy of the fire inspection report. LPA's conducted an inspection of 6 out of 6 facility vans and found all vans to be properly equipped with fire extinguisher and 1st aid kits. Fire extinguishers were found to be last charged April 17, 2024. Lastly, emergency disaster drills are conducted on a quarterly basis and documented.

Toxins, cleaning supplies and other potentially dangerous items are to be stored in a designated cleaning supply closets inaccessible to clients. During inspection, LPA's observed 2 knives and several lighters located in the staff kitchen area away from clients. Items were immediately placed in secured area. In addition, facility agrees to install secured locks on staff kitchen drawers for added safety measures.

Clients were observed to be engaged in various group activities both indoor and outdoor patio including, large group singing, arts & crafts, one-on-one classes, using electronic media devices, and other options to choose during program hours. Additional outings include visits to public parks and shopping center. Facility designates several Direct Support Staff to accompany clients by group. Staffing was found to be sufficient. Clients observed to have positive relationship with staff continuously engaging and participating with clients. LPA was informed that clients currently provide their own meals with snacks provided throughout the day. Facility primarily holds outdoor activities during outings and also has a large outdoor parking lot area located on the rear of the building for client use.

Water temperature at faucets accessible to clients measured between 110.0 and 125.0 degrees F which is not within Title 22 regulations requiring water measurements between 105 and 120 degrees F. Water temperature measurements fluctuated depending on location within the building, with the water heater shared amongst several other businesses. Staff ensure each client is provided hands on assistance with hand-washing protocols. Licensee agrees to place proper signage indicating water temperature levels may exceed 125 degrees F. Technical Advisory issued. Upon a spot check of medications, LPA's found that 1 out of 1 medications for client (C1) was removed from it's original container 2 hours before prescribed administering. Licensee agrees to continue protocols of live medication administration moving forward. Technical Violation issued. LPA conducted a file review of client records and found all items including, individual service plans and physician's report to be in order. LPA conducted sample file review of staff records and found staff to have sufficient annual training and CPR & 1st Aid training completed.

Upon a review of the Guardian Background Check roster, LPA's found that 1 staff (S1) was not properly associated to the facility. LPA's ensured that staff S1 was requested to immediately leave the premise and that S1 is not to be on site until fingerprint clearance and association is completed. A civil penalty was issued for a total amount of $500 for staff (S1) for not having a proper Criminal Background Clearance prior to working in the facility.

The following deficiencies were observed (see LIC 809D) and cited from the California Code of Regulations, Title 22, Division 6 of California Regulation. Failure to correct the deficiency and/or repeat deficiencies within a 12 month period may result in civil penalties. Exit interview conducted and appeal of rights provided.

Type A
Section Cited
CCR
82019(e)
Criminal Record Clearance
(e) Prior to working, residing or volunteering in a licensed day program, all individuals subject to a criminal record review pursuant to Health and Safety Code Section 1522 shall do the following:

This requirement is not met as evidenced by:
Deficient Practice Statement
1
2
3
4
Based on record review, the licensee did not comply with the section cited above in 1 out of 1 staff not properly associated with fingerprint clearance which poses an immediate health, safety or personal rights risk to persons in care.
POC Due Date: 04/19/2024
Plan of Correction
1
2
3
4
Licensee has ensured staff S1 was escorted out of the facility and will be completing fingerprint clearance and association before returning to the facility. Deficiency cleared at time of visit. In addition, Licensee to provide fingerprint determination by POC due date 5/2/2024. A civil penalty was issued for a total amount of $500 for staff (S1) for not having a proper Criminal Background Clearance prior to working in the facility.

Type B
Section Cited
CCR
82087(a)(3)
Buildings and Grounds
(a) The program site shall be clean, safe, sanitary and in good repair at all times for the safety and well-being of clients, employees and visitors. (3) Disinfectants, cleaning solutions, poisons, and other items which could pose a danger if readily available to clients shall be stored where inaccessible to clients.

This requirement is not met as evidenced by:
Deficient Practice Statement
1
2
3
4
Based on observation, the licensee did not comply with the section cited above in 2 out of 2 knives and several lighters that located unsecured in staff kitchen area which poses/posed a potential health, safety risk to persons in care. In addition, licensee agrees to contact building management for pest control services.
POC Due Date: 04/25/2024
Plan of Correction
1
2
3
4
Licensee immediately removed items from staff kitchen area and placed in secured closet. In addition, Licensee agrees to submit photo corrections of locks/magnets installed in staff kitchen drawers by POC date 4/25/2024.
